If you’ve ever rinsed your rice and poured the water down the drain, you’ve been throwing away one of the most underrated beauty and wellness secrets in the world. Rice water—simple, milky, nutrient-packed—is often called “liquid gold” because of its incredible benefits for skin, hair, and even digestion.The best part? It costs nothing, works for nearly everyone, and has been used for centuries in places like Japan, Korea, China, and Southeast Asia.Below, you’ll discover why rice water deserves a permanent place in your home and the powerful ways to use it that most people have never heard of.Why Rice Water Works: The Science Behind the “Liquid Gold”Rice water is rich in:Amino acids (skin + hair repair)Antioxidants (anti-aging, brightening)Vitamins B, C, and EInositol, a natural compound shown to strengthen hair and reduce breakageMinerals that calm irritation and improve skin textureTogether, these nutrients create one of the cheapest but most effective natural treatments you can make at home.1. Rice Water for Glowing, Smooth SkinRice water acts like a natural toner that brightens, tightens, and protects your skin.How it helpsReduces dark spots and hyperpigmentationShrinks poresCalms redness and irritationImproves softness and radianceHelps balance oil without drying the skinHow to useSoak cotton pads in chilled rice water and apply morning and night.Or pour it into a spray bottle to use as a refreshing facial mist.2. A Natural Anti-Aging TreatmentThanks to its antioxidants and inositol, rice water supports the skin’s barrier and slows visible signs of aging.BenefitsFades fine linesImproves firmnessProtects against environmental damageBoosts skin elasticity over timeFor best results, apply consistently for 2–4 weeks.3.
